Apple is suing OpenAI, alleging that two former Apple employees stole trade secrets to help build OpenAI’s AI hardware — a move Apple claims was part of a coordinated, institutional effort. One ex-Apple exec helped design the iPhone, Apple Watch, and iPod, while the other had access to top-secret product data. Apple says this intel gave OpenAI an unfair edge in the race to develop next-gen AI hardware. The tech world is watching as this lawsuit could reshape how companies protect IP in the AI boom — and whether OpenAI’s hardware ambitions were secretly fueled by Apple’s innovations.
